Transaction 57891fd3e71174e58afeba713660c9ef795f83d77ec7bfae86147519d314844a
1 Input
1 Output
-
57891fd3e71174e58afeba713660c9ef795f83d77ec7bfae86147519d314844a:0
- value
- 53000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d309efccc7cee2b050a08d71da63d326d878b831 OP_EQUAL
- address
- 3LvtQSCWt6YQXC2YH7u7a51aaEFA9F74dW